About the Role

The SEO Content Specialist will play a key role in creating and optimising content to improve our organic search rankings and drive traffic to our website. We are looking for someone who is passionate about SEO and content optimisation, with a proven track record of driving organic traffic. You’ll bring experience in traditional SEO, while also helping us adapt to Generative Engine Optimization (GEO), optimising content for AI-powered search engines like ChatGPT, Perplexity and Google's AI Overviews. The ideal candidate is fluent in English and at least two of the following languages: German, French and Italian

Responsibilities

  • Write compelling, high-quality and SEO-friendly website content, including blog posts, website copy, page descriptions and other digital assets
  • Review and audit existing SEO content to find new and missed opportunities and make recommendations for improvement based on SEO best practices
  • Conduct keyword research and analysis to identify high-impact keywords for our target audience
  • Optimise and localise content for international audiences, ensuring cultural and linguistic relevance
  • Work closely and collaboratively with the entire global SEO team
  • Write timely blog posts on major data breaches in EMEA, ensuring factual accuracy, sensitivity and alignment with brand tone
  • Support and contribute to our Generative Engine Optimization (GEO) efforts, including optimising content for visibility in AI-powered answers 
  • Track, analyse and report on website performance using Google Analytics, Google Search Console and SEO/GEO industry tools
  • Manage the SEO content calendar for international blogs
  • Stay updated on international SEO trends and algorithm updates
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including marketing, design and development, to ensure SEO best practices are incorporated into all digital assets
  • Continuously test and refine SEO strategies to drive continuous improvement
Requirements
  • 3+ years of hands-on SEO experience, preferably in a multinational or multilingual context
  • Fluent in English and two of the following: German, French, Italian (written and spoken)
  • Proven track record of improving organic search rankings and driving website traffic
  • Excellent written skills; ability to organise and present information on screen and verbally with a team
  • Strong analytical skills and the ability to interpret data to drive actionable insights
  • Detail-oriented mindset with excellent organisational, project and time management skills
  • Creative problem solver and team player with a positive attitude
  • Knowledge of on-page and off-page ranking factors
  • Familiarity with industry tools such as Google Search Console, Google Analytics, SEMRush, Ahrefs, Screaming Frog/crawling tools
  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ively within a team
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ced, team-based environment

Preferred Requirements

  • Cybersecurity industry knowledge
  • Familiarity with Generative Engine Optimization, AI Overviews, or AI-powered search platforms
  • Understanding of Technical SEO, such as website architecture, 301 redirects and proper canonicalisation
  • Basic knowledge of HTML and CSS as it relates to SEO
  • Familiarity with WordPress or other content management systems
